Output 5d9827306396a4a7a2023196f392029d0ed5f9fc3fbd00e07a96ba1112ed3d68:0

value
2450980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43c42ef2fbe5a4680c3a0eda72d76861efe951b9 OP_EQUAL
address
37sLDTVocqXJ3TtYwb2HCKQd418h38tP52
transaction
5d9827306396a4a7a2023196f392029d0ed5f9fc3fbd00e07a96ba1112ed3d68